SAINT-PAUL-EN-CHABLAIS
Département : Haute-Savoie
Official blason
Palé d'or et de gueules, à l'épée d'argent posée et bande et brochante.
Origin/meaning
The arms are those of the De Faucigny family, former lords of the village. The sword is the symbol of St. Paul, the local patron saint.
